people bragging for 0-60 (0-100) times and track lap times will for sure go with AWD ZF or even RWD ZF.
Automatic cars are faster since years, nothing new.

MT is for the experience and driving fun for people who like it. Even if it had the same HP and NM it would still be slower, what a surprise.

I couldn't care less about the less HP...and if I really want more HP i just smack a Stage 1 tuning on it, done.
I personally never understood all this tuning stuff, these car's come with a lot of power from stock and anyway way too much power for normal streets.

If I don't track the car I don't need an acceleration of 2.5 sec to 100, low 4s is perfect for the feeling. And that's what is about imo, the feeling you get getting pulled by a HP monster like this.
